Costa Rica - Primary Vegetables and Fruits Net Production Index
Since 2014, Costa Rica Primary Vegetables and Fruits Net Production Index increased 1.4% year on year. At $144.79 PPP = 2004–2006 in 2019, the country was number 46 comparing other countries in Primary Vegetables and Fruits Net Production Index. Costa Rica is overtaken by Suriname, which was number 45 with $145.32 PPP = 2004–2006 and is followed by Macedonia at $144.71 PPP = 2004–2006. Guyana ranked the highest with $490.39 PPP = 2004–2006 in 2019, +5.5% versus 2018. Angola, Laos and Uzbekistan respectively ranked number 2, 3 and 4 in this ranking. Guyana recorded the best 5 years average growth at +14.4% per year, while Iraq was the worst growing country at -16.4% per year.
